About

The CRCA conducts lake monitoring work at 5 lakes (Collins Lake, Colonel By Lake, Lower Rock Lake, Singleton Lake, and Upper Rock Lake) within the Cataraqui Region in May and August. We are testing the Water Rangers test kits with some of our other equipment such as a dissolved oxygen and temperature YSI unit that also measures pH, conductivity, and turbidity. In addition we take water samples for phosphorus, calcium, metals, nitrites, nitrates, and chloride. We have almost 200 lakes in our region and are always looking for volunteers to help us collect data. We have a Water Rangers test kit available for those who are interested in helping out.
